What to expect
• Natural Wonder: It is known for its stunning slot canyons formed by years of erosion from flash floods.
• Light and Shadows: One of the most captivating features of Antelope Canyon is the interplay of light and shadows.
• Navajo Guided Tours: Navajo guides provide guide insights into the history, geology, and cultural significance of the canyon.

△ Upper Antelope Canyon: It is the most popular and frequently visited section of Antelope Canyon. It is known for its iconic light beams that shine through the narrow sandstone walls, creating a stunning visual effect. The upper canyon is relatively flat and easier to navigate, making it more accessible for visitors.

△ Lower Antelope Canyon: It is less crowded compared to the upper canyon and offers a more adventurous experience. The lower canyon is deeper and narrower, requiring visitors to climb ladders and navigate through narrow passages. It is famous for its unique rock formations and vibrant colors.

△ Antelope Canyon X: Antelope Canyon X is a less well-known section of the Antelope Canyon. It offers a similar experience to the upper canyon, with beautiful light beams and sandstone formations. However, it is less crowded and provides a more intimate and serene atmosphere for visitors.
